A solar powered garbage compactor is an automated waste disposal unit that compresses waste using energy primarily sourced from solar panels. Unlike conventional bins, these compactors reduce the volume of waste by up to five times, allowing for larger storage without increasing physical space. The compressed waste means fewer collection trips are required, which reduces operational costs and environmental impact.
The solar panels charge batteries during daylight, enabling the compactor to operate even during nighttime or low-sunlight conditions. This energy independence ensures continuous functionality without reliance on the electrical grid, making it both eco-friendly and cost-effective.
By compressing waste, solar powered garbage compactors can hold significantly more trash than traditional bins. This increase in storage capacity reduces overflow, keeps public spaces cleaner, and minimizes the frequency of collection trips.
Using renewable solar energy, these compactors eliminate the need for electricity from non-renewable sources, reducing greenhouse gas emissions. Their sustainable design aligns with environmental initiatives, supporting municipalities and businesses in meeting sustainability goals.
Many modern solar powered garbage compactors come equipped with sensors that monitor waste levels. These sensors send alerts to collection teams when the bin is near capacity, optimizing collection routes and reducing unnecessary trips. This intelligent system saves time, energy, and resources.
Although the initial investment in a solar powered garbage compactor may be higher than standard bins, the long-term savings are significant. Reduced collection frequency, lower labor costs, and minimal energy expenses contribute to a faster return on investment.
By efficiently containing and compacting waste, these systems minimize exposure to odor, pests, and unsanitary conditions. This is especially important in high-traffic areas like urban streets, commercial centers, and public parks.
Cities face the challenge of managing large volumes of daily waste. Solar powered garbage compactors offer an effective solution, preventing overflow in public areas and maintaining cleaner streets.
Factories, shopping malls, and office complexes produce significant amounts of waste. These compactors reduce collection frequency, allowing management teams to allocate resources more efficiently while maintaining cleanliness.
Outdoor spaces such as parks, sports grounds, and recreational areas benefit from autonomous waste management solutions. Solar powered garbage compactors provide a low-maintenance, sustainable approach to keeping these areas clean.
Temporary events like concerts, festivals, and exhibitions often generate large volumes of waste. Solar powered compactors are ideal for such scenarios, as they can operate independently of grid electricity and handle high waste loads efficiently.
Though designed for durability and minimal maintenance, regular checks are necessary to ensure optimal performance. Inspecting solar panels, monitoring battery health, lubricating compaction mechanisms, and checking sensor functionality will prolong the life of the compactor and maintain efficiency.
